Dry January has come to an end, but a new survey from Suffolk University and USA Today shows that while 86% of people don’t plan to change their drinking habits, awareness of alcohol’s dangers is growing. Outgoing Surgeon General Dr. Vivek Murthy recently highlighted alcohol’s links to 100,000 cancer cases and 20,000 cancer-related deaths each year. Despite these concerning numbers, only 13% of people say they intend to drink less. Paul Nagy, Assistant Professor in the Duke University Department of Psychiatry and Behavioral Sciences, joined Jeff Hamlin to discuss strategies for cutting back on alcohol consumption.
